Parlodel Information:

Parlodel is frequently prescribed for the treatment of excessive prolactin hormone levels in the body. It lowers blood levels of prolactin by blocking the pituitary gland's secretion of prolactin. Parlodel is a brand-prescribed medication used for the treatment of Hyperprolactinemia, a disorder marked by high prolactin levels. Menstrual abnormalities, infertility, and other reproductive problems can result from high prolactin levels and disturb the overall hormonal balance of the body. It is frequently administered to restore normal reproductive function and balance prolactin levels to increase fertility in both men and women.

Parlodel is also recommended in the treatment of Parkinson's disease. By affecting the brain's dopamine levels, it aids in symptom relief caused by Parkinson's disease. Bromocriptine, the medicine's active component, is a member of the dopamine agonist drug class. As a dopamine receptor agonist, bromocriptine functions similarly to the neurotransmitter dopamine. It has its therapeutic effects predominantly on dopamine receptors in the brain along with regulating the release of hormones, including prolactin.

Parlodel is a member of the dopamine receptor agonist therapeutic class of drugs. It is an agonist of the dopamine D2 receptor specifically. To replicate the effects of the neurotransmitter dopamine, dopamine receptor agonists activate dopamine receptors in the brain.

This class of medications has a wide range of therapeutic uses, including the management of diseases like Hyperprolactinemia and Parkinson's disease that are brought on by dopamine dysregulation. When it comes to Parlodel, its main application is in the management of high prolactin levels and related reproductive problems.

Parlodel is prescribed to treat the following conditions:

  • Hyperprolactinemia is a disorder marked by high prolactin levels that can cause irregular menstruation, infertility, and, in certain situations, spontaneous lactation.
  • It is used to increase fertility, particularly in infertile women with hyperprolactinemia. Parlodel aids in the restoration of regular menstrual periods and ovulatory function by lowering prolactin levels.
  • Acromegaly, a disorder marked by an overabundance of growth hormone produced in the body, may be treated with Parlodel.
  • By functioning as a dopamine agonist and affecting dopamine levels in the brain, it aids in symptom management of Parkinson’s disease.
  • Used when nursing or lactation is not recommended or to suppress lactation in mothers who prefer not to breastfeed.

Some broad Parlodel dose recommendations for typical medical benefits are:

  • When treating hyperprolactinemia or infertility, 1.25 to 2.5 mg given once or twice a day is the usual starting dose. The dosage can be changed following each person's response and prolactin levels.
  • Acromegaly or Parkinson's disease may require different dosage recommendations; nonetheless, these usually begin with a low dose and work their way up. It could contain 2.5–10 milligrams per day.

  • The most common way to administer Parlodel is oral, which is to take it by mouth. It comes in tablet form, and a healthcare provider would typically advise taking the recommended amount with or without food.
  • Usually, the tablets are taken whole with a glass of water. It's crucial to adhere to the precise guidelines your healthcare practitioner gives you about when, how often, and what other factors to take into account when taking Parlodel.
  • Like with any medicine, it's critical to take Parlodel exactly as directed and to see your doctor regularly to discuss any necessary dosage modifications and to see how you are responding to the treatment.

Common side effects of Parlodel include:

  • Nausea
  • Vomiting
  • Feeling lightheaded or Dizzy.
  • Headache
  • Tired
  • Feeling sleepy.
  • Low BP.
  • Nasal Blockage.
  • Delusions
  • Mental/Emotional Shifts.
  • Peripheral Edema.

Furthermore, get medical help right away if you exhibit any of the symptoms like:

  • Allergic response, including rash, itching, swelling, extreme dizziness, or trouble breathing.
  • Severe hallucinations.
  • Heart-related problems Such as extremely uncommon heart valve problems or arrhythmias.
  • Fibrotic illnesses, such as lung infiltrates and pleural and pericardial effusions.

Several possible medication interactions associated with Parlodel include:

  • When Parlodel is taken with some antipsychotic drugs like Phenothiazines and butyrophenones side effects may occur more frequently.
  • Erythromycin and other macrolide antibiotics have the potential to raise blood levels of bromocriptine, which could raise the risk of adverse consequences.
  • Bromocriptine's metabolism may be impacted by protease inhibitors, such as ritonavir, which are used to treat HIV.
  • Medications that inhibit the CYP3A4 enzyme, like itraconazole and ketoconazole, may cause blood levels of bromocriptine to rise.
  • When Parlodel is used with other dopamine antagonists or dopamine-blocking pharmaceuticals, the potency of both medications may be reduced.
  • Parlodel may intensify the effects of some drugs that drop blood pressure, increasing the risk of hypotension.
  • The chance of side effects may rise when MAOIs are used concurrently.
  • Parlodel and ergot alkaloids together may make vasoconstrictive effects more likely.

Parlodel contraindications include:

  • Parlodel shouldn't be used by people who have shown signs of hypersensitivity (allergic responses) to bromocriptine or any of its ingredients.
  • Since Parlodel can lower blood pressure, using medication in people with uncontrolled hypertension is usually not advised.
  • For those who have Toxaemia or postpartum hypertension, which might develop after childbirth, Parlodel is not advised.
  • It is advised to exercise caution in individuals who have a history of cerebrovascular events, such as stroke, as they may be at an elevated risk.
  • Since Parlodel is metabolized in the liver, it is not advised to use it in people who have significant liver impairment.
  • Parlodel should be used cautiously by people who have a history of psychosis since it may exacerbate mental symptoms.
  • People who have a history of peptic ulcers should exercise caution when using Parlodel since it may aggravate the case.
  • Since Parlodel suppresses lactation, it is typically not recommended for use by nursing mothers.
  • When Parlodel may be used in some circumstances when pregnant, it is usually advised against using it, particularly in the first trimester, unless advised by the doctor.

A few precautions and guidelines for Parlodel are:

  • Blood pressure can be lowered by Parlodel. It's crucial to regularly check your blood pressure, and you should use caution.
  • Hallucinations are among the psychiatric symptoms that Parlodel may induce or worsen. People who have a history of mental illnesses need to be properly watched.
  • Those who have a history of cardiovascular disease should exercise caution while using medication.
  • Since Parlodel is metabolized in the liver, people who have liver impairment should use caution when taking it.
  • It is typically advised against using Parlodel when pregnant, especially in the first trimester. Breastfeeding women should not use it as it suppresses lactation.
  • Taking it with breakfast or right before bed may help reduce nausea if you feel it.
  • Alcohol could intensify the medication's sedative effects. It's best to consume less alcohol.

The recommended Parlodel storage conditions include the following:

  • The recommended storage range for parlodel is 68°F (20°C) to 77°F (25°C) which is room temperature.
  • Keep the medication out of direct sunlight, heat sources, and hot or cold environments.
  • Keep the medication away from children while storing it.
